On Windows you have to go to Language settings and install any languages you want Discord to spellcheck.Most languages come pre-installed with the OS. On macOS you can go to Keyboard -> Text -> Spelling -> Setup and sort your languages in the order you want Discord to prefer the spell checking.Doo youe ned a litle halp wiht wat yur typeing in Diskord? Well, we have you covered.ĭiscord's spellchecker is available on machines currently running macOS and Windows 8+.
